If you're into video games, you're likely to encounter characters in them that you can't play yourself. They are simply within the framework of the world, you can interact with them in various ways, it is simply impossible to take control of them. Such characters are called NPCs. What it is? An NPC is a non-playable character (the abbreviation itself is originally an English NPC, which stands for non-playable character). Accordingly, it is precisely because of this that you cannot take control of him - he was originally planned as a hero who will be controlled by the computer. And most often he has his own programmed system of actions, which he adheres to. Sometimes NPCs can onlyfor one or two replicas and do nothing else. But in modern games, the possibilities have expanded, and now some characters have extensive programs with their own decisions and different reactions to certain actions you take. The difference between NPCs and enemies

So, you already have a general idea about NPCs: what these NPCs are, how they behave and what they are for. However, they most often do not include those characters who are your opponents with whom you have to fight. They are also controlled by the computer and have their own program of actions, but at the same time you can only interact with them in a hostile manner - that's why they do not belong to the traditional non-player characters, which are called NPCs. What are NPCs doing?

However, it is not enough to know what NPCs are - you also need to understand what purposes these characters can serve in a particular game. The most common type of NPCs are those who give you tasks. You can talk freely with them - they will always answer you. If they have a new quest for you, they will definitely inform you about it, and if you have not completed the previous task that you received from them, they will remind you of exactly what you have to do. However, there are other types of NPCs as well. For example, merchants are extremely common - these are characters who sell a certain type of item, as well as buy things from you that you no longer need. You can also find NPCs that can heal you, and some can even join you to help you deal with opponents - that's how diverse NPCs are. Whatso these NPCs you now have a complete picture.

NPC kill

Most of the time you can't even kill NPCs in PC games - most of the time you can't even attack them. This is done due to the fact that these heroes will be needed for the development of the plot and for other purposes, so they cannot be destroyed. However, in some games this is allowed to be done - in this case, NPCs recover themselves over time. If you kill such a hero, it won't be forever. True, there are exceptions, such as the series of games TheElder Scrolls - there you can kill any character you meet on your way, but you must understand that this will entail consequences. Firstly, the guards will hunt for you, secondly, you will lose the advantages that this NPC gave you, and thirdly, in some cases the game may even end if you kill the character that was necessary for further development plot.
